Knee Sways at 90 Degrees
The first of the most effective exercises for sciatica is knee rocking. This can be done before you get out of bed in the morning or anytime during the day. This exercises is performed on the back with your legs bent and knees pointing towards the ceiling. Each rock let your knees get further to the floor until they actually reach the floor on both sides. This is an effective yoga treatment that relieves tension in the lower back.

The Knee Pull
Another one of the great exercises for sciatica is the knee pull. Like the previous exercise this can be performed anywhere there is a flat hard surface. Laying on your back with your legs straight this time, bring one of the knees to your chest. Grab with both hands behind the knee and gently pull towards your chest. Many people forget about their breathing. You must keep it normal. Repeat on both sides a couple of times to get the best results.
